JMBsnr Posted February 21, 2021 Share Posted February 21, 2021 I have 6 SP120 RGB fans connected into a lighting node core in a 220T case. They are connected to the fan headers on my MSI B450 Gaming Pro Carbon Motherboard, as well as the USB header. Although the fans spin no problem and show up in iCue they do not light up or change colour profile. All fans are set to DC mode in the BIOS. I also have Corsair Vengence RGB RAM and they work fine. LeDoyen Posted February 21, 2021 Share Posted February 21, 2021 the old SP120 RGB are not compatible with iCUE at all. They use another RGB chip type (UCS1903) to what became the standard later on when ARGB started to get popular (WS2812). Basically, the LNCore can't talk to the SP120 fans at all. These are made to be used with a dedicated controller that is manual control only, no iCUE connectivity. Not to be confused with SP120 PRo RGB which are compatible with iCUE. So, your options are to either use the SP120 controller if you have it, or upgrade to another fan model.
